driver: nfc: code clean-up to make it compilable
1. Code cleaning so it can compile 2. changes in pn544 driver to condition use of firmware download gpio bug 846684 bug 873017 Reviewed-on: http://git-master/r/57329 (cherry picked from commit ddde05ce297da3038a770d575bc27bdfe7444c35) Change-Id: I1381fca040bd4bcc51a6a6a43cd33297a697c27e Reviewed-on: http://git-master/r/62699 Reviewed-by: Varun Colbert <vcolbert@nvidia.com> Tested-by: Varun Colbert <vcolbert@nvidia.com> Rebase-Id: R2b25ef5ee689076ebca99d13e5a23b1f0cc4da98
